自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(5)
  • 收藏
  • 关注

原创 《从0开始落地一个分布式项目三》java List Map包装优化

1:我们在项目中,经常碰到List需要连续赋值的情况。比如List.add(1);List.add(2);…………那么怎么能让我们的代码看起来更优雅,用起来更舒适一些呢?2:同样的,Map结构,我们也会经常碰到需要连续添加n个值的情况,下面来看一个使用范例:具体实现代码如下:KVConsumer.javaGfTreeMap.java...

2022-06-12 21:53:14 166 1

原创 《从0开始落地一个分布式项目二》Map<Map>嵌套结构包装

我们经常在项目中碰到这种需求,Map嵌套Map的结构。举个简单的例子,假设有n个班级,每个班级有m个学生。而每个班级内的学生名字一定是不重复的(假设),但是不同班级的学生名字有可能重复,那么,一个班级+一个学生姓名就可以组成一个唯一的key值,唯一确定一个学生。那么我们在项目编码中怎么来完成这个需求呢?...

2022-06-12 21:38:45 287 1

原创 《从0开始落地一个分布式项目一》framework-common枚举包装

我们几乎每个人都在公司里面,用过公司级的common包。那么common里面应该有什么呢?从我个人的理解和实际应用中发现,common里面,只保留大家都需要(大家都需要)的东西。而只有部分项目或者部分模块需要的,那么应该丢在模块的子common包里。所以我们的common包不要太臃肿。本文展示,怎么去封装好一个枚举类。...

2022-06-07 22:11:08 417 1

原创 《从0开始落地一个分布式项目》:基础框架选型与工程搭建

很多人,学了很久的java,学了很久的spring boot、spring cloud,看了很多视频,看了不少教程。但是如果让他自己写一套服务去落地,那就有点抓瞎了。这是为什么呢?答案就是:教程他不落地啊!!!!下面就以落地的角度,来从头到尾,进行项目搭建。......

2022-06-07 21:48:45 507 1

原创 docker-compose mongodb安装详细教程

docker-compose mongodb安装详细教程

2022-05-21 09:52:21 1452 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除